Summary

On this week's edition of Play by Play, presented by The Advocate, Chris Blair and Kent Lowe are joined by LSU Men's Golf coach Andrew Nelson to preview the upcoming season in Baton Rouge. Plus, a recap of the weekend in LSU Athletics and a look ahead at a monster matchup at the PMAC on Thursday night.
